What is the most popular name in Ukraine?
Modern Ukrainian names The most popular Ukrainian names such as Ivan, Oleksiy, Petro, Kateryna, Fedir are Christian names. Old Russian names: Volodymyr, Rostyslav, Vsevolod, calques from Greek – Bohdan, Ukrainian female names Vira, Lyubov, Nadiya, some names of Scandinavian origin – Igor, Oleg, Olga.
What is the most popular name in Russia?
The most popular baby names in Russia in 2019 were Alexander and Sofia. Interestingly, some traditional Russian names are popular across all the ex-Soviet republics, in particular Alexander, Sergey, Maksim and Andrey; and Anna, Olga, Sofia and Anastasia.

Is Sophia a Ukranian name?
Sophia, also spelled Sofia, is a feminine given name, from Greek Σοφία, Sophía, “Wisdom”. Other forms include Sophie and Sofie. The given name is first recorded in the beginning of the 4th century. It is a common female name in the Eastern Orthodox countries.
